SD Congressman Dusty Johnson Votes to Rebuke Iowa Congressman Steve King

The US House voted four hundred twenty-four to one to rebuke Iowa Congressman Steve King over racist comments he has made.
South Dakota Congressman Dusty Johnson voted for the measure and says it was a necessary step…

Johnson says the vote shows the strong feeling in the House..

King was removed from all his committee assignments. Johnson says that is significant loss..

After the vote, there have been a number of calls from newspapers and others in Iowa that King should resign from the House.
